The January 2025 real estate analysis for Saline County, Kansas, has been unveiled by MyMarketPulse (mymarketpulse.com), presenting detailed market insights.

The report shows that the Median Sale Price in Saline County reached $199,500 as of January 2025, marking an increase of 31.3% over the previous month and a 13.3% drop compared to a year ago.

A total of 42 homes were sold in the region, indicating a decrease of 22.2% from last month and a rise of 1300.0% when compared with a year ago.

The Median Days on Market for homes in Saline County stood at 19 days, which is an increase of 5 days days over the previous month and down by 43 days day from the previous year.

With a Market Pulse Score of 88, the analysis suggests a falling trend in Saline County’s housing market momentum.
